Transaction 711393689f683f62ce5836e961ba10119d3a47a06d464fd9a45247ba4bc08f7e
1 Input
1 Output
-
711393689f683f62ce5836e961ba10119d3a47a06d464fd9a45247ba4bc08f7e:0
- value
- 90610
- script pubkey
- OP_0 OP_PUSHBYTES_20 e207d132a4ff37097c20ca773dfc72da5b2b0a8d
- address
- bc1qugrazv4ylumsjlpqefmnmlrjmfdjkz5dg5uz0y